Parks & Recreation reports youth participation, launches RecDesk and PALS summer program

Patrick County Board of Supervisors · April 14, 2026

Summary

Parks & Recreation presented participation numbers across youth sports, announced a soft launch of the RecDesk registration system and unveiled 'Patrick County PALS'—a July summer program for special‑needs children.

The county’s Parks & Recreation department reported participation figures for youth sports and announced new services and summer programming at the Board of Supervisors meeting. Staff summarized seasonal team and participant totals and said the department has done a soft launch of RecDesk, an online registration and scheduling system.

Parks & Rec noted multiple sports seasons and participation counts across soccer, flag football, tackle football and basketball. "So the total number of basketball teams we have for 2025 to 2026 was 35 with 319 participants," the department presenter said, and provided comparable figures for other leagues. The department also announced Patrick County PALS, a four‑day summer camp for special‑needs children scheduled for July 13–16, where each child will receive a pal for the duration of the camp.

Officials said RecDesk will eventually allow citizens to reserve county locations and manage registrations online; the department asked supervisors to promote participation and attend events.
